Where to Be Careful: Thin Lines and Small Details
While the overall structure is solid, I noticed that some of the inner crease lines are a bit thin when scaled down. If you're using this for very small sticker sizes or layered vinyl projects, you may want to adjust the lines slightly for better visibility. Also, because the gable top has some curved detail, it might not be ideal for complex sublimation designs where clarity is key.
Crafter’s Checklist: What to Test Before Selling
- Open the SVG file in your design software to check if all cut lines are intact and not overlapping.
- Preview the PNG transparency to make sure there are no unwanted pixels or shadows.
- Test print on white and dark cardstock to see how the design holds up with different color schemes.
- If using for sublimation, confirm the resolution is at least 300 DPI for sharp transfers.
- Resize the template to fit different products like mugs, tumblers, or tote bags and check for distortion.
- Confirm the commercial license is included before using it in customer orders or digital product bundles.

Technical Tips for Silhouette and Cricut Users
For Silhouette users, I recommend checking the registration marks before cutting to ensure alignment. The DXF file worked well for me with the auto-trace feature. Cricut users will appreciate how the SVG imports cleanly into Design Space, especially if you’re layering with other Cricut projects. I also tested it with print-and-cut, and the outlines were sharp and easy to register.
